Smc313 lecture 11: the politics of language and money. The battle for catholic high schools: tiny township & the catholic taxpayer"s association. Schools: the problem of the high schools, fifth book and continuation schools, the tiny township case, revenue problems, the issue of corporation taxes, the catholic taxpayer"s association, mitchell hepburn, the assessment issue of 1935 1936. By 1900 a lot of people are going to the elementary schools, same problem in the separate schools and public schools need for high school. In 1871, there was an opening of high. In 1867, when catholic school system had elementary school funding but now want high school funding. If running catholic high schools, than it has to be private and pay voluntary (tuition fee). They look towards quebec where protestant high schools had full funding, ontario argues for equality. There were no grades, rather you had the 1-4 books in elementary.
